    The Couchiching Institute on Public Affairs, Canada's oldest non-partisan public affairs forum, is mandated to provide a civil place to disagree, fostering robust, informed conversation on the issues of our time. Recognized for events that encourage rich, frank discussion, the Couchiching Institute attracts thoughtful, knowledgeable Canadians passionate about public affairs.

    The Long Tail or long tail refers to the statistical property that a larger share of population rests within the tail of a probability distribution than observed under a "normal" or Gaussian distribution. The term Long Tail has gained popularity in recent times as describing the retailing strategy of selling a large number of unique items with relatively small quantities sold of each - usually in addition to selling fewer popular items in large quantities
